Saturday Pennant – Semi Finals – 29th February 2020

What a way to finish the season all 4 teams won and teams consolidated their positions in each division to set a great chance of progressing through the finals.

Division 1 had a great win against Inglewood on their home track and earned their 5th  position.

Division 3 had a great win against 3rd positioned Bendigo and leap frogged them into 3rd. They have another shot at them this weekend in the Semi Finals being played at Kangaroo Flat on the small green.

Division 5 won against Harcourt and ensured themselves the double chance sitting in 1st position. Well done they have Campbells Creek this week in their Semi final game at Eaglehawk on the Kelly green.

Division 7 came out guns blazing and won against Woodbury consolidating 3rd position. This week they have White Hills at Kangaroo Flat on the Front Green.  

Best of luck to all Divisions for Saturday. This challenge brings out our best.
